In other words, to find adjudicatory jurisdiction, the court required that the plaintiffs, who were *children* at the time of their enslavement, procure detailed information about the supply chain that exploited their non-consensual labor.

Assuming that was possible, plaintiffs then had to: (1) identify all the farms where the plaintiffs had worked; (2) fully identify the farmers who owned and controlled those farms; and (3) plausibly allege that the farmers supplied cocoa to the importers or “clearly identified intermediaries.”

Dismissing the ATS claim brought by former child slaves in Cote D'Ivoire against MNCs, including Nestle & Cargill, the DC Court of Appeals held the plaintiffs to impossibly high evidentiary standards. It required that they define the venture in which the importers allegedly participated.
